Q: Is 201,487 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 201,487 is not a prime number.

Why is 201,487 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 201487 can be evenly divided by 1 11 13 143 1,409 15,499 18,317 and 201,487, with no remainder.

Since 201,487 cannot be divided by just 1 and 201,487, it is not a prime number.
